MySQL中如何查询用户权限,在MySQL数据库管理系统中, 用户权限控制着不同用户对数据库的访问能力,了解如何查询用户权限对于数据库管理员来说是一项重要的技能,本文将详细介绍如何在MySQL中查询用户权限,并提供详细的技术教学和步骤说明,以确保读者能够掌握这一技能。,在深入查询之前,首先需要理解MySQL中的用户权限是什么,MySQL权限系统允许数据库管理员对用户进行精细的权限控制,包括对数据库、表、视图等对象的访问权限,用户权限分为多个层级,包括但不限于全局权限、数据库权限、表权限、列权限和存储程序权限。,在开始查询用户权限之前,确保已经安装了MySQL服务器,并且拥有一个具有足够权限的用户账户来执行查询操作,通常,这需要一个具有 SELECT、 SHOW DATABASES和 SHOW GRANTS权限的用户账户。,查询用户权限可以通过以下几个步骤来完成:,1、登录MySQL服务器,使用命令行工具或者图形界面工具(如MySQL Workbench)登录到MySQL服务器,在命令行中,可以使用以下命令登录:, u参数指定用户名, p参数提示输入密码。,2、选择数据库,登录后,使用 USE语句选择要查询权限的数据库,如果要查询 mydb数据库的权限,可以执行:,3、查询用户权限,使用 SHOW GRANTS语句查询指定用户的权限,要查询当前用户的权限,可以执行:,如果需要查询特定用户的权限,可以使用以下语法:, username是用户名, localhost是用户连接的主机名。,4、分析查询结果, SHOW GRANTS语句返回的结果将包含用户的全局权限、数据库权限、表权限等信息,通过仔细阅读这些信息,可以了解用户的具体权限设置。,在查询用户权限时,可能会遇到一些问题,以下是一些常见问题及其解决方案:,1、无法登录MySQL服务器,确保使用正确的用户名和密码登录,检查网络连接是否正常。,2、没有足够的权限执行查询,确保使用的账户具有足够的权限执行 SHOW GRANTS语句,如果没有,需要联系数据库管理员授予相应的权限。,3、查询结果不准确或不完整,检查查询语句是否正确,确保指定了正确的用户名和主机名,如果仍然有问题,可能需要重新授予权限。,查询用户权限是数据库管理中的一项重要任务,它有助于确保数据库的安全性和稳定性,通过本文的介绍,读者应该能够掌握如何在MySQL中查询用户权限的基本方法,为了提高查询效率和准确性,建议定期复习和实践这些技能,并保持对MySQL新版本的关注,以适应可能的变化,建议定期审查和更新用户权限,以符合公司的安全政策和最佳实践。,
在游戏行业的快速发展过程中,安全问题一直是备受关注的重点,随着游戏用户量的激增以及游戏资产价值的不断攀升,黑客攻击、数据泄露、欺诈行为等安全威胁也随之增多,为了应对这些挑战,【游戏盾】应运而生,它为游戏行业保驾护航,确保玩家和开发商的利益得到有效保护。,游戏盾是什么?, ,游戏盾是一种专门为在线游戏提供安全服务的防护系统,它通过一系列先进的技术手段,如分布式拒绝服务(DDoS)攻击防护、Web应用防火墙(WAF)、数据加密与防篡改机制等,来保障游戏的稳定运行和用户数据的安全。,核心技术介绍,DDoS攻击防护,DDoS攻击是游戏行业中最常见的网络攻击方式之一,攻击者通过控制大量的“僵尸”计算机同时向游戏服务器发送请求,导致服务器资源耗尽而无法对正常玩家提供服务,游戏盾通过弹性带宽、云防御和智能流量清洗等技术,有效识别并阻断恶意流量,保证游戏的高可用性。,Web应用防火墙(WAF),WAF能够保护游戏免受SQL注入、跨站脚本(XSS)、文件包含等常见的网络攻击,通过设置规则和过滤器,WAF可以阻止恶意的HTTP/HTTPS请求,从而保护后端的游戏逻辑和数据库不受攻击。,数据加密与防篡改, ,游戏盾还提供了数据加密功能,确保玩家的账号信息、交易记录等敏感数据在传输和存储过程中不被窃取或篡改,使用高级加密标准(AES)等加密算法,即使数据被截获,也无法被未授权的第三方解读。,实时监控与报警系统,除了预防性保护措施,游戏盾还具备实时监控功能,可以及时发现异常行为和潜在的安全威胁,一旦检测到攻击或者异常事件,系统会立即触发报警,通知运维人员迅速响应。,相关问题与解答,Q1: 游戏盾如何应对新型攻击手法?,A1: 游戏盾采用动态更新的规则库和机器学习技术,能够快速适应新型攻击手法,并通过持续的数据分析来优化防护策略。,Q2: 使用游戏盾会不会影响游戏性能?, ,A2: 游戏盾设计时充分考虑了性能因素,通过负载均衡和分布式部署等方式,确保在提供安全防护的同时,不会对游戏的响应速度和稳定性造成负面影响。,Q3: 游戏盾是否支持所有类型的游戏?,A3: 游戏盾提供了一套通用的安全解决方案,适用于多种类型的在线游戏,包括大型多人在线角色扮演游戏(MMORPG)、实时竞技游戏(MOBA)、社交游戏等。,Q4: 如何接入游戏盾?,A4: 游戏开发商可以通过与提供游戏盾服务的公司合作,获取API或SDK进行接入,接入过程通常包括配置安全规则、测试验证和正式部署等步骤。,游戏盾作为一项综合性的网络安全解决方案,为游戏行业的健康发展提供了坚实的安全保障,通过不断的技术创新和服务优化,游戏盾确保了游戏玩家和开发商能够在一个更加安全、稳定的环境中享受游戏带来的乐趣。,